Main theme:
SIEVES ESTIMATION METHOD IN ECONOMIC REGRESSION MODELS AND RELATED TOPICS
The regularization of Ordinary Least Squares (OLS) in parametric, linear, and discrete-time regression models has been attained a reasonable level, particularly with the adoption of Empirical Bayes Maximum Likelihood (ML) methods, enabling more credible empirical research. The next challenge in this field is to regularize Maximum Likelihood Estimation (MLE) for nonparametric, non-linear, and continuous-time data in general regression models. In this context, the Sieves Estimation Method, introduced by U. Grenander (1981), has emerged as a promising approach for regularizing MLE. As research progresses, this method has demonstrated its robustness when coupled with Wasserstein metrics from Optimal Transport Theory, particularly in general regression models and unsupervised machine learning.
The ECONVN2026 conference aims to present the Grenander Estimation Method of Sieves and explores its current state-of-the-art applications. The ECONVN2026 invites papers that delve into the theoretical development, implementation, and application of Sieves Estimation Method in economic regression models and related topics.
